mirror of
https://github.com/maplibre/martin.git
synced 2024-12-30 10:22:27 +03:00
555a1fccdd
* added manual coverage justfile command * a lot of small refactorings of config and argument parsing * feature: support jsonb query param for functions * cleaned up public/private access * make all tests populate with a predefined values to avoid issues with random data
48 lines
2.5 KiB
SQL
48 lines
2.5 KiB
SQL
CREATE TABLE points2
|
|
(
|
|
gid SERIAL PRIMARY KEY,
|
|
geom GEOMETRY(POINT, 4326)
|
|
);
|
|
|
|
-- INSERT INTO points2
|
|
-- SELECT generate_series(1, 3) as id,
|
|
-- (ST_DUMP(ST_GENERATEPOINTS(st_transform(st_tileenvelope(18, 235085, 122323), 4326), 3))).geom;
|
|
-- INSERT INTO points2
|
|
-- SELECT generate_series(4, 30) as id,
|
|
-- (ST_DUMP(ST_GENERATEPOINTS(st_transform(st_tileenvelope(0, 0, 0), 4326), 27))).geom;
|
|
|
|
INSERT INTO points2
|
|
values (1, '0101000020E6100000C8B87C3FE5DA614032D27209ECDA2740'),
|
|
(2, '0101000020E6100000EF84EC96E8DA6140039B96DD6ADA2740'),
|
|
(3, '0101000020E61000009172473AEADA614003D6D83BF0DA2740'),
|
|
(4, '0101000020E61000004AB207C657CC59C0583D8A99C35324C0'),
|
|
(5, '0101000020E61000003EB2523EE2D64CC0065C8FAB1D165340'),
|
|
(6, '0101000020E6100000884A93598E1E634095CDEC2CC2924340'),
|
|
(7, '0101000020E61000005072EC2CB50954C053DDA0E4F3A24DC0'),
|
|
(8, '0101000020E610000002C8849A96EA61C0C2F360AA8D1D54C0'),
|
|
(9, '0101000020E61000002804EB9F63DD5B4038F144E527B434C0'),
|
|
(10, '0101000020E610000000AC1A91908E4840E20DEDEC319337C0'),
|
|
(11, '0101000020E61000001B98DDBF963232C0388FFD8CE1762AC0'),
|
|
(12, '0101000020E6100000921693D3F7555EC0705ADDACECEE3240'),
|
|
(13, '0101000020E61000001845FE176B031640A4CF0AEB2CA605C0'),
|
|
(14, '0101000020E61000001B402E3D15B54540985AAE40CBA4FEBF'),
|
|
(15, '0101000020E610000070A58239111952C0787B42BAB4E723C0'),
|
|
(16, '0101000020E6100000A061B652FF6CFB3F33BAB22F5D485440'),
|
|
(17, '0101000020E610000032080D36EBDE63408AED619E22522F40'),
|
|
(18, '0101000020E61000000DF5DFCD3A4B4DC07AA218AA798350C0'),
|
|
(19, '0101000020E6100000EED1B438549962C092B2ECDF100041C0'),
|
|
(20, '0101000020E6100000962031749463664068AB6A74DEDA52C0'),
|
|
(21, '0101000020E6100000C32AD2DAB5755540FCE27D02A0C134C0'),
|
|
(22, '0101000020E6100000DA915E30698E46400EA1EDE7CD5E5040'),
|
|
(23, '0101000020E610000076DE962776282EC021C892CCA67549C0'),
|
|
(24, '0101000020E6100000169401C09FC165C0FF58934CFCE225C0'),
|
|
(25, '0101000020E610000032EC6B07BBD83A40025879684C523C40'),
|
|
(26, '0101000020E6100000E9DC67BC5E935840951C8BB9074928C0'),
|
|
(27, '0101000020E6100000B73BE9BE2C5358C05669236D996722C0'),
|
|
(28, '0101000020E6100000903882FD245064403F052FF70C8A4F40'),
|
|
(29, '0101000020E6100000CA5D434B9C8F53C002D9B561D3124E40'),
|
|
(30, '0101000020E61000001076C2DDC6956540B0E88CCB964D2A40');
|
|
|
|
CREATE INDEX ON points2 USING GIST (geom);
|
|
CLUSTER points2_geom_idx ON points2;
|